STTH810G Details

  • Manufacturer Part Number:

    STTH810G

  • Brand Name:

    STMicroelectronics

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Obsolete

  • Part Package Code:

    TO-263

  • Package Description:

    D2PAK-3/2

  • Pin Count:

    3

  • ECCN Code:

    EAR99

  • HTS Code:

    8541.10.00.80

  • Manufacturer:

    STMicroelectronics

  • YTEOL:

    0

  • Additional Feature:

    FREE WHEELING DIODE, LOW LEAKAGE CURRENT, SNUBBER DIODE, HIGH RELIABILITY

  • Application:

    HIGH VOLTAGE ULTRA FAST SOFT RECOVERY

  • Case Connection:

    CATHODE

  • Configuration:

    SINGLE

  • Diode Element Material:

    SILICON

  • Diode Type:

    RECTIFIER DIODE

  • Forward Voltage-Max (VF):

    2 V

  • JESD-30 Code:

    R-PSSO-G2

  • JESD-609 Code:

    e3

  • Moisture Sensitivity Level:

    1

  • Non-rep Pk Forward Current-Max:

    60 A

  • Number of Elements:

    1

  • Number of Phases:

    1

  • Number of Terminals:

    2

  • Operating Temperature-Max:

    175 °C

  • Output Current-Max:

    8 A

  • Package Body Material:

    PLASTIC/EPOXY

  • Package Shape:

    RECTANGULAR

  • Package Style:

    SMALL OUTLINE

  • Peak Reflow Temperature (Cel):

    NOT SPECIFIED

  • Qualification Status:

    Not Qualified

  • Rep Pk Reverse Voltage-Max:

    1000 V

  • Reverse Current-Max:

    5 µA

  • Reverse Recovery Time-Max:

    0.085 µs

  • Reverse Test Voltage:

    1000 V

  • Surface Mount:

    YES

  • Terminal Finish:

    Matte Tin (Sn)

  • Terminal Form:

    GULL WING

  • Terminal Position:

    SINGLE

  • Time@Peak Reflow Temperature-Max (s):

    NOT SPECIFIED

About STMicroelectronics

STMicroelectronics (ST) is a global semiconductor company that designs, manufactures, and markets a broad range of integrated circuits (ICs), discrete devices, and other electronic components. STMicroelectronics offers a diverse portfolio of semiconductor products covering a wide range of applications and industries.
